Historical background


VESPASIAN

(1/07/69-24/06/79)

Vespasien was born in 9. In 66, Néron entrusts to him, with a proconsulate and three legions, the care of repressing the revolt of Judea which has just burst. The war will last four years and will end with the capture and destruction of Jerusalem. Proclaimed august on July 1, 69 in Alexandria and sole holder of the title after the assassination of Vitellius on December 20, he did not arrive in Rome until October 70. The first of the Flavians was a great emperor who undertook numerous political reforms, administrative and economic. For the record, he is the creator of the vespasiennes, ancestor of public toilets. He would have made the remark about them that "money has no smell" because the collected urine was sold to the fullers of Rome.
